This error can be consistently reproduced on Ubuntu >=12.04 (at least) by typing this command --> /etc/init.d/networking restart
I believe that the crash requires isc-dhcp-server to be installed. Also, the /etc/network/interfaces file had been changed in all cases with multiple interfaces present on the hardware.
